May 15th, 2010When trying to get ripped abs, a lot of people make the mistake of spending all of their time doing abdominal exercises. These people never reach their goal, because although these exercises are important they are not all it takes to get a 6 pack. Those who want to know how to get a six pack fast need to realize that it takes some serious dedication and a lot of intense effort. Not only do they have to work out their abs, but it is essential that they get rid of their belly fat and stick to a strict diet. Only then will they begin to see the results that they desire.
Anyone who exercises their abdominals will get stronger muscles. However, unless their body fat ratio is in the single digits those muscles will be hidden. In order to get true six-pack abs a person needs a flat stomach, and that can not be obtained by working those muscles alone. You need to exercise your entire body by doing both cardiovascular exercises and weight training. The cardio, if done three to four times a week for at least 20 to 30 minutes, will increase your metabolism and help you to really melt those pounds away. However, it is important not to skip the weight lifting because it converts fat to muscle and muscle burns more calories than fat. Thus, the effectiveness of your cardio will be increased.
Those who wonder how to get a six pack fast should also pay close attention to what they eat. They have to completely eliminate sugar, alcohol, pasta, and fast food from their diet, as well as full-fat dairy and most breads. This should be replaced with lean protein, which is important for keeping up energy, whole grains, fruit, and vegetables. It is essential not to skip meals, however, because this will only lower your metabolism.
Lastly, do not forget to do those ab exercises. It is not enough to simply do crunches, though. You must work both your upper and your lower abs as well as your obliques. The human body likes to build muscle proportionately, so working only one set of muscles is counter-productive. Try such exercises as reverse crunches, planks, jackknife sit-ups and twists. If you are faithful to this diet, exercise, and ab workout routine, you will be surprised at how quickly you see that 6 pack develop.
